#c77260 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c77260 is composed of 78% red, 44.7%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 51.8%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 10.5 degrees, a saturation of 47.9% and a lightness of 57.8%. #c77260 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4c0 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#c77260

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#faf3f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c77260

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959292 is the less saturated color, while #f9522e is the most saturated one.
